The older the better? Nope. Some wines mature and acquire complexity and character with age, but at some point most will deteriorate. I think this wine may have reached it’s zenith a while ago; it was quite good – but at £11 a bottle you can do better – at M&S go for Vin Alta Chardonnay from Argentina (£8.50).

Tasting notes: Straw coloured. Dry, unoaked, with citrus notes. Quite complex, intriguing wine. Short finish. Some minerality. Slightly creamy texture. Not worth £11, presumably that is why it’s discounted. OK for £8 – better at under £6! 

Region of Origin – Burgundy
Wine Colour – White
Price – £11, reduced to clear £8
Where do I get it from? – M&S online
Current Vintage – 2010
Type of Closure – Natural Cork
Bottle size – 750ml
Grape – 100% Chardonnay
Country – France
Points – 89
Food Pairings: A good aperitif wine. Would work with sea bass.
